Material and Leather Quality
The surface material is the first thing to compare. True leather looks premium but weighs more and requires regular conditioning.
Faux leather, usually PU or PVC-free vinyl, is the popular choice for this category because it resists water, wipes clean, and stays flexible in temperature swings.
Nappa-style faux leather adds a softer, more breathable top layer that feels closer to a factory seat.
The backing determines whether the cover slips around on sharp turns. A foam-backed or non-slip backing holds the cover against the cushion and adds a little padding.

Fit and Coverage
Captains chairs are wider than standard car seats and usually include built-in armrests. A universal seat cover can work, but the best results come from a pattern shaped specifically for a captain’s chair.
Look for elastic edges, straps, and hook-and-loop anchors that secure the cover under the seat bottom and around the headrest posts.

Armrest and Storage Convenience
Captains chairs take a lot of abuse on the armrests. Covers that include separate armrest covers protect those high-touch areas and keep the whole seat looking cohesive.
Many of the top performers in this guide, including the BeadChica and SummerCool models, add storage pockets to the front and sides of the seat.
Pockets are handy for phones, sunglasses, charging cables, and dog treats. Just make sure the pocket opening is not positioned where the seat belt buckle lands. A low-profile pocket holds the items you need without bulging against the center console.

Installation and Compatibility
The best leather seat cover for captains chairs installs without removing the seat. Most covers slide over the seat back, wrap around the bottom cushion, and secure with straps, buckles, and hooks.
Check that the cover does not block side airbags or interfere with the seat belt path.

Are Faux Leather RV Seat Covers Durable?
Modern faux leather with a protective top coat resists cracking, peeling, and UV damage far better than older vinyl. Look for reinforced seams and a non-slip backing, and park out of direct sun whenever possible.
The top-rated covers in this guide all use PU or Nappa-style material with strong stitching.
Can I Use These Covers with Heated Seats?
Most of these covers will not block heat, but it depends on the vehicle. If your captains chairs have built-in heaters, choose a cover without a thick foam backing over the seat base.
Pull the straps tight so the cover does not slide around or cover the heater controls.
How Do I Clean a Leather Seat Cover for Captains Chairs?
Wipe the surface with a damp microfiber cloth and a mild soap solution. For pet hair, use a rubber glove or a vacuum with a soft brush attachment.
